I applied through a recruiter. The process took 2 weeks. I interviewed at Lyft (San Francisco, CA)
Interview
Had a phone screener with a recruiter, then a 1hr technical phone interview. After that I had an onsite that lasted ~4 and 1/2 hours. The onsite had 4 different people interviewing me, they were all nice and supportive except one guy. First 3 were algorithm questions and the last person asked me to describe a problem I encountered on another job in depth.
Interview questions [1]
Question 1
Tree path question, some graph BFS. Pretty simple stuff.
